Women's Cross Country | September 14, 2018
BRONX, N.Y. – The La Salle University women's cross country team turned in a seventh place showing out of nine teams at the Iona Meet of Champions on Friday. Junior
Grace Mancini led the way in 26th place over the 5k course.
"Today was not an indication of what we are capable of as a team this year," explained head coach
Tom Peterson. "There were some positive takeaways, but as a whole we need to get better moving forward. Like the men, the women's team has one more piece to plug in at Paul Short that will make us better as a group. They will work hard the next two weeks and try to take another step forward at Paul Short."
WHERE THEY FINISHED
- Making her 2018 cross country debut, Mancini crossed the finish line in 18:31.9 as the Explorers' top finisher, sitting just outside the top 25 among 108 runners.
- Grace's sister, Liz Mancini, was second among La Salle runners, finishing 42nd with a time of 19:15.3.
- Redshirt senior Megan Connell crossed the line in 19:44.9 to place 54th.
- Sophomore Deirdre Gilmore finished 64th with a time of 20:16.8, while classmate Lexi Sciortino placed 70th in 20:32.4.
